How to Write a Job Application Email That Makes an Impression?

Akanksha Singh
20 Feb 20248 mins read
Skills, interviews, and jobs

Get the latest from Turing

By clicking Subscribe you're confirming that you agree with our Terms and Conditions

Sending a job application email is a quick and convenient way to make a lasting impression on hiring managers and differentiate yourself from a sea of applicants. Let’s take a look at what is considered a good job application email and how to write a job application email that can you make you stand out.

What is a job application email?

A job application email is a quick and easy way to present your skills to an employer. Generally, a job application email consists of an explanation of the purpose of the email, an attached resume, and a cover letter, explaining why you have the potential to be a great hire.

A simple job application email format should include:

  1. An email body with a clear explanation of who you are, the job role you’re applying for, and your qualifications
  2. An attached resume with relevant work experience and required certifications
  3. Cover letter explaining why you’d be a great fit for the job 
  4. Your contact information, so that the employer can reach out to you

Also, read: 4 Tips to Build A Great Resume and Get Hired

Writing an email to apply for a job is rather tricky because you need to make sure that the email content is striking enough to catch the recruiter’s eye. Your email application needs to impress the recruiter and drive them to consider you for the role. 

Job application email subject: Write one that gets your email opened

Here’s the thing: your email is only as good as your subject line. Your job application email subject line can make or break your chances. In other words, the subject line on your email informs the recruiter whether or not to open your email at all. So make sure to be clear and concise here.

The best way to do this is by simply stating your name and the job role you’re applying for.

  • Jon Doe- Application for Senior Front-End Developer 
  • Application: Junior Python Developer, Jane Doe
  • Senior Django Developer Application: Karl Max

How to write a job application email that works?

To write a successful job application email, you have to remember that this email is the first impression you’re making on the employer. So be mindful of the language you use, the attachments you add, and the overall tone of the message. 

The tone of your message should be informational, so keep the contents professional and straightforward. You can make things easier for yourself by considering the mail body as a brief sales pitch for yourself.

Here are a few things to consider if you want to nail your job application email in the first go:

1. Address the employer/recruiter

Make sure to properly address the hiring manager, a simple ‘Hello’ can take your message from being cold and impersonal to be friendly. Take the extra step, and mention the hiring manager by name. However, if you don’t know the name, a direct “Good Morning/Afternoon”, or “Hello” can also be used to start the mail

2. Introduce yourself and the purpose of writing the email within the first paragraph

Get straight to the point! You may think it a bit abrupt to immediately move towards business, however, recruiters are busy people, and pleasantries would only take up more of their time. Immediately introduce yourself and explain why you’re writing the email.

3. Explicitly mention the job position you’re interested in

Companies often have numerous vacancies at the same time. Therefore, it is always great to explicitly specify the position you’re applying for. Make sure to clearly state the job role, and where you found the vacancy, i.e., a job board, company website, or even through a colleague. This would help the recruiter understand how familiar you are with the job requirements.

Also, read: 5 Tips to Increase Your Chances of Matching With Top US Jobs.

4. Move on to your educational qualifications and relevant work experience

Once you’ve established your purpose, move on to explaining why you’d make a great hire. Mention your educational qualifications, and talk about previous job roles and projects you’ve undertaken. You can even point them toward an attached portfolio here. Remember, this is where you need to make a case for yourself.

5. Sign off with your contact details

Once you’ve clearly stated your merits and what makes you a good hire, sign off with a friendly and concise statement. Something along the lines of “Hoping to hear back from you soon”, or “Looking forward to your reply,” would work. After this make sure to add your contact details- use the Name/ Number/ LinkedIn Profile format.

Jon Doe
+123 456789

6. Attach your resume, relevant certifications, and other material

Once you’ve signed off, go ahead with the attachments. Adding your resume with detailed work experience and project information is a must. Additionally, you can also attach a cover letter, relevant certifications, and/or a portfolio of your work. Make sure the documents you attach are updated and help back up your qualifications, education, and work experience.

Also, read: 7 Ways to Write A Great Software Developer Cover Letter

7. Proofread the email

Go through the entire email once again. Check for mistaken dates, left-out experiences, or even simple spelling errors. Remember, you’ll need to fine-comb this email as it will be the very first impression you make on your prospective employers. Additionally, you can save a draft and send yourself a copy to see if the alignment is correct, and the email is displayed the way you want it to.

8. Hit “send” and prepare to follow-up

Once you’ve gone through the above-mentioned steps, hit send. Don’t obsess over tiny details or overthink your content. At the end of the day, you’re human and allowed to make mistakes. Wait for the reply to come, however, if it takes more than a week, it is recommended to take a follow-up. In a lot of cases recruiters are busy with an influx of applications, so follow up on your job application before leaving things up to fate. 

Job application email attachments: What should you include? 

Attachments can be a confusing aspect of job application emails. The simplest thing to do here would be to go through the job description and attach the requested files. Be mindful of the formats specified, for example- see if the JD mention .docx files, PDFs, or other specific file extensions. 

Generally, a job application email attachment should include the following: 

  • Resume: Attach your resume with updated personal details, education, previous work experience, projects, and certifications.
  • Cover letter: You can skip the cover letter if you’ve mentioned the same information in the email body. However, if you have a more elaborate version of how your goals align with your prospective employers, make sure to add a cover letter attachment.
  • Portfolio samples: A portfolio is your best marketing tool. Work samples will quickly inform the hiring manager of your prowess and skill set. Make sure to put your best foot forward here and attach your best work samples.

Job application email template

Still not sure about writing your own email job application? Refer to the following template to keep things simple: 

To: [Recipient’s email address]

Subject: Application for [Job title]: Your name

Salutation: Hello Mr./Mrs./Ms. [Name of the recipient]

Email body:

Within the first paragraph introduce yourself and the purpose of writing the email, and mention the job position you’re applying for. Mention where you found the advertisement or how you heard about the job. Get straight to the point! Introduce yourself and elaborate on why you’re interested in the job role.

In the second paragraph, move on to your educational qualifications, skills, and relevant work experience. Once you’ve established your eligibility, move on to explaining why you’d make a great hire. 

In the third paragraph, talk about previous job roles and projects you’ve undertaken. You can even point the recruiter toward an attached portfolio here. Make a case for yourself by showing what your skills are worth.

In the closing paragraph, you can inform the hiring manager/ recruiter that you’re looking forward to hearing from them, then make sure to thank them for their time. 

Sign off with a salutation like “Regards” or “Sincerely”. 

Use the Name/ Number/ LinkedIn Profile format here.

Job application email example

A job application by an experienced professional may look something like this: 


Subject: Jane Abbot – Application for Senior Front-End Developer

Hello Jon,

This is regarding a recent call for Senior Front-End Developer posted on your company website. I am a Front-End Developer with over 1 year of experience in the field and 3+ years of experience running and managing my own projects and teams. 

I hold a Major in Web Development from Cornell University, I’m proficient in HTML, CSS, and JavaScript, and hold in-depth knowledge of Website Design, User Experience, Client-Side Development, and Systems Administration. I have worked with and managed teams at several high-ranking companies in US, France, and Germany. 

I am attaching a portfolio- which would include previous projects and their business impacts, a comprehensive cover letter, and a CV for your perusal. Please feel free to connect with me via email or phone if you require any more information.

Looking forward to hearing from you soon. 

Thank you.


Jane Abbot

011 1234567

Also, read: 10 Strengths and Weaknesses for Job Interviews

In sum

Writing a job application via email is a huge undertaking especially since email applications have increasingly become the norm. Hence, knowing how to write a job application email, especially a good one, is no longer optional. Although writing job application emails can be a hard task, with these tips you can create an exceptional one in minutes. Remember, you are drafting your own story and with the right approach you can create a lasting impression on your prospective employer! 

Are you a software developer looking for remote US software jobs with great compensation, career growth, and work-life balance? Try Turing. Head over to the Apply for Jobs page to know more. 

Join a network of the world's best developers and get long-term remote software jobs with better compensation and career growth.

Apply for Jobs

Akanksha Singh

Get the latest from Turing

By clicking Subscribe you're confirming that you agree with our Terms and Conditions

Want to accelerate your business with AI?

Talk to one of our solutions architects and start innovating with AI-powered talent.

Get Started